Understanding Biometric Access Systems: Features and Benefits

Biometric access systems offer a unique blend of security and convenience. They use fingerprint, facial recognition, or iris scanning to identify users. This technology reduces the risk of unauthorized access. Unlike traditional cards, biometrics cannot be easily lost or stolen. Each person's biometric data is unique and difficult to replicate.

Many organizations emphasize reliability and accuracy. Biometric systems can minimize human error during access. However, there are challenges. Installation and maintenance may require specialized knowledge. Integration with existing security systems can be complex. Users must also consider privacy concerns, as biometric data is sensitive. Trusting a vendor with this information is crucial.

While biometric systems enhance security, they are not infallible. Errors can occur, leading to false rejections or acceptances. This can frustrate users and cause delays. Continuous improvement of these systems is essential. Gathering user feedback helps address flaws and enhance overall experience. Key Factors to Consider When Choosing Access Systems

Choosing the right access system is crucial for security. When deciding between biometric and card-based systems, consider several key factors. The level of security is paramount. Biometric systems use unique human traits, like fingerprints or facial recognition. They can deter unauthorized access effectively. However, they might raise privacy concerns. Card-based systems are easier to manage, but can be lost or stolen.

Another important factor is user convenience. Biometric access can be quicker, as users don't need to carry cards. Yet, the technology can sometimes fail. For instance, dirty fingers may hinder fingerprint scans. Card systems usually offer a consistent experience, but users must remember to carry their cards.

Maintenance is also worth considering. Biometric devices may require software updates and can suffer wear over time. In contrast, card readers generally have lower upkeep. Assessing Cost-Effectiveness and Maintenance of Access Solutions

When evaluating access systems, cost-effectiveness is a vital factor. Biometric systems, such as fingerprint or facial recognition technologies, come with higher initial costs. A recent study indicates that the average installation cost of biometric systems can be about 70% higher than traditional card-based solutions. However, their long-term benefits can offset this initial expense. Biometric systems often require less maintenance due to the reduced need for physical cards, which can be lost or damaged.

Card-based systems may have lower upfront costs, making them appealing. Yet, they incur ongoing expenses for card production and replacement. According to a 2022 report by the Security Industry Association, organizations can spend upwards of $10,000 annually on lost card replacements. This figure does not account for the potential security risks associated with lost or stolen cards.

Many organizations overlook the maintenance demands of their chosen access solution. While biometrics can seem costly, they foster higher security levels. Industry data suggests that companies implementing biometric solutions can experience a 30% drop in unauthorized access incidents. This underscores the necessity of assessing long-term value over immediate savings when selecting an access system.
